Default Shwabber's First Reef Attempt (75 Gallon)

Hey Everyone!

Brand new to the S/W side of the hobby, (I've had a few F/W setups in the past).

I decided this fall to finally attempt a mixed reef, as it is something I have always wanted to try!

So I started my setup around Halloween....had all the basics up and running by the end of the first week of November.

Initial Equipment list:
75 Gallon Corner Overflow
Aqueon Proflex Model 2 Sump
2x Aqueon 950 Circ Pumps
Mag 9.5 Return Pump
Coralife 125 Super Skimmer
Aqua Illumination Sol Blue (Will add a second later)
Aqua Illumination Controller

Here are some pics.....

November 5th
(Base Rock in, Temp and SG stabilized)




November 10th
(Cultured Live Rock added)

December 1st
(2+2 Heads of Frogspawn, 12 Astrea Snails & 3 Peppermint Shrimp added)
(Initial Cycle Complete/New Tank Algal Bloom)






December 8th
(Paired set of A. ocellaris & 2 Turbo Snails added)


So, I`m up and running, almost 2 months in.

Learning the in`s and out`s of feeding, (Circ pumps on or off....rinse or not rinse....use a turkey baster or let it float on the top ....questions ...questions!!

Any help here would be appreciated!

I'm Using P.E. Mysis and a bit of Cyclop-eeze....thanks to advice from Fishoholic!

The LFS had them on Hakari Brine...but after reading up...wanted to go with something a little more nutritious.

Still have a bit of algae forming...looking into a Phosban Reactor maybe..

My personal piece of advice is get a quarantine tank. You will get different opinions here on this topic. But for newbies to SW, I think this is essential. Marine Ich is not the same as FW Ich, and very difficult to get rid of, if it gets into your display tank with corals and inverts.
